5 days post op & frustrated!! help!

Hi, my TAH w/removal of overies was on the 1st. My dr put me on Premarin 0.9. I have endo and talked to him regarding the Progestrone and like everyone said he would he said "you don't have overies anymore so you don't need the progeterone". I read today from someone else that had endo that they didn't start the estrogen right away because of endo (and there dr was a jerk when it came to progestertone so they didn't have it either) why though not start on the estrogen right away? Monday I have to go get my stapeles out and plan on putting my foot down and saying straight out "ok, you said you don't think I need the progestrone but if you put it me on it away what is the worst that could happen??"!!!! Any other suggestions? I know some people say go to another dr, but after all this I just hate doing that!!! Can I buy over the counter progsterone??

I think re-opening the issue with your doctor is valid. Ultimately, however, the responsibility for your health rests with you alone, and you should take such actions as you feel best serve it. I would encourage you to read the long thread about endo & hysts if you have not, and work through some of Angie's long list of resources. This may be helpful in clarifying your decision.

Yes you can buy progesterone otc. I just posted a fairly detailed response on the same topic in this thread, and I will refer you there rather than repeat it.

Please let us know how your campaign works out and what you decide to do. We share your frustration that this problem is added to the difficulties of dealing with this disease. Sigh. [blue]
